As populations increase and financial systems evolve, investing in durable framework is progressively critical.

Beyond conventional properties, infrastructure investment increasingly incorporates energy, water, and online connections. Increasing renewable energy projects not only sustains environmental sustainability but furthermore broadens national energy profiles and lowers long-term functional costs. Similarly, updated water supplies and broadband expansion programs strengthen neighborhood sturdiness and economic participation. In many nations, public-private partnerships have become a favored financing model, combining state oversight with private-sector efficiency. These partnerships assist spread liability, accelerate project completion, and guarantee greater regulated program management. Moreover, strategic urban development programs such as intelligent city planning and transit-oriented construction illustrate how integrated infrastructure can improve mobility while reducing congestion and emissions. By aligning financial planning with sustainability goals, infrastructure programs can at the same time address environmental challenges and stimulate regional competition. Even with its clear benefits, infrastructure investment requires careful planning, transparent governance, and sustainable financial models. Large-scale campaigns often rely on comprehensive economic stimulus approaches, particularly during downturns when governments seek to revive demand. Yet, future proof success depends not merely on spending levels but on effective asset handling and utility analysis. Decision-makers must evaluate lifecycle costs, environmental effects, and social return on investment to ensure that programs offer future proof worth. When framework strategies are forward-thinking and data-informed, they upgrade national competitiveness and cultivate comprehensive prosperity. In the end, continued commitment to infrastructure development creates the physical and digital bases whereupon progress, trade, and community health depend.
